Laying the Foundation for Student Success: UBC's Academic Model

Preparing for a SIS replacement, UBC rethought how to model the interaction of learning with people (students, faculty, and staff), organizations, and time to future-proof delivery of learning opportunities. The Academic Model encompasses the complex requirements of today's learners and programs, serving as the framework for UBC's technology decisions.

Outcomes: Provide overview of the academic model, engaging in discussion about its use and applicability Learn UBC’s process for developing a SIS-agnostic Academic Model that earned support from students, faculty, and staff Better understand how examination of the foundational elements of your academic processes and relationships can support technology decisions
